## Deployment

Fontcask vendors all third-party fonts at build time. No runtime fetches, no external CDNs. Each font family is pinned by checksum and stored in the artifact registry; licenses ship alongside binaries in the image. CI rejects any font not on the allowlist, and the allowlist changes require two approvals. Subsetting happens in the build container, which runs without network access after the pin step. Nothing in the serving path can mutate font assets. The deploy job consumes the configuration below.

config for yahof-tajop:
zorath:
  pin: 7493
  metrics_host: metrics.zorath.tolvaqsys.internal
  tenant: praiel
  seal: seal_fd9cd4f1

Handover note for the eng sync: the Pellgrove CSV import wizard is mostly stable after last sprint. Remaining issue is delimiter auto-detection failing on semicolon files from the Norrvik office export, tracked separately. Darya owns the column-mapping rework; I've handed her my test fixtures. The wizard's current parsing and validation settings in staging are shown below.

settings of bagef-bahop:
ZORMIR_PIN=0331
ZORMIR_METRICS_HOST=metrics.zormir.norvalabs.internal
ZORMIR_LOG_LEVEL=debug
ZORMIR_TENANT=eliix

**Action item (PM-214, Coldvault archival):** Automate archiving of cold storage buckets older than the retention cutoff. Manual sweeps missed two regions last quarter and blew the storage budget. Owner: infra rotation. Sweep cadence, batch size, and age thresholds must be config-driven, not hardcoded, so on-call can tune under load. Dry-run mode required before first prod run. Proposed defaults for review at sync are below.

limits module of fahog-kahop:
CAPS = {
    "fraeth": 189,
    "drumir": 842,
}

### Runbook: TumbleBox locker access

If a resident can't open their laundry locker, first check whether their access window expired — the app won't say so clearly. Re-issue the unlock code from the Warden console and have them retry within five minutes. The locker gateway runs with these settings.

settings of fahof-kahog:
[silmir]
team = briath
access_code = ac_d0ec06
owner = tamix.sorion
host = silmir.merlaqcloud.example
port = 5672
peer = fraeth.qirvanforge.corp
salt = 30070d31
pin = 9811